SIGNS A PERSON IS TOO EASILY OFFENDED
People who aren’t healed of their soul wounds or delivered from oppressive demons are some of the most easily offended people. They are off and put up a spiritual fence around them towards others. What are some of the signs that those who are too easily offended commonly exhibit?
- You believe your way of living and doing things is the right way and if anyone doesn’t agree with you then they are wrong and not as good as you are
- You are unhappy and complain a lot
- Very critical of others, highly judgmental and self righteous but can’t take any correction from others
- You make big deals out of nothing
- People have to walk on eggshells around you because you get angry easily
- You are very prideful and think you deserve the best
- You assume others purposely are trying to provoke or hurt you because you think they aren’t as good as you are and view yourself as a consummate victim
- You form instant negative opinions of others and are often jealous
- You are very insecure
- You tend to drive your car offensively instead of defensively and believe all other drivers are inferior to you because you believe you are a much better person than they are as you believe other people are bad
Proverbs 19:11
“A person’s wisdom yields patience; it is to one’s glory to overlook an offense.”
So to change and to not take an offense easily requires that a person chooses to forgive everyone from their heart (Matthew 18:21-35), repent for their pride and make sin rare. Command all demons attached to their soul to be gone in Jesus name. Walk in the fruit of the spirit and not their flesh. Love, joy, peace, patience, kindness, goodness, faithfulness, gentleness and self control. To walk in humility. To realize that most people are not healed from their soul wounds or delivered from their demons and to give them grace and forgive.
Luke 17:1-4 NKJV
“Then He said to the disciples, “It is impossible that no offenses should come, but woe to him through whom they do come! It would be better for him if a millstone were hung around his neck, and he were thrown into the sea, than that he should offend one of these little ones. Take heed to yourselves. If your brother sins against you, rebuke him; and if he repents, forgive him. And if he sins against you seven times in a day, and seven times in a day returns to you, saying, ‘I repent,’ you shall forgive him.””
